Huge Imperial IPA Boasting Intense Aromas of Resinous Pine, Earth, Pineapple, Grapefruit & Lemon. Boldly Double Dry-Hopped with Centennial & Citra Hops.

On tap at the brewery on opening night. Pours a clear, dark orange with one ring of white head. Nose is alright, dank, chive, grapefruit, pine, orange, some spruce, some tangerine. Flavor is the same, all citrus and pine, soap. The malt rounds it out well. Zesty finish. More of an old school take on a DIPA.

On draft at the brewery on opening day. Pours a clear copper with an off white head. Piney hop nose. Flavors of pine, grass and some caramel sweetness. Medium bodied. Moderate carbonation. Bitter finish.
